#C89447 Hex Color Code

#C89447

The Hexadecimal Color #C89447 is a contrast shade of Peru. #C89447 RGB value is rgb(200, 148, 71). RGB Color Model of #C89447 consists of 78% red, 58% green and 27% blue. HSL color Mode of #C89447 has 36°(degrees) Hue, 54% Saturation and 53% Lightness. #C89447 color has an wavelength of 597.33333n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#C89447 is #CC9966.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#C89447 is #C94. The Closest Color to #C89447 is #CD853F. Official Name of #C89447 Hex Code is Tussock.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#C89447 is 0 Cyan 26 Magenta 64 Yellow 22 Black and #C89447 CMY is 0, 26, 64.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#C89447 is hsl(36,54,53,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(36, 64, 78).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#C89447 is 35.55, 33.92, 10.63.
Hex8 Value of #C89447 is #C89447FF. Decimal Value of #C89447 is 13145159 and Octal Value of #C89447 is 62112107. Binary Value of #C89447 is 11001000, 10010100, 1000111 and Android of #C89447 is 4291335239 / 0xffc89447.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#C89447 is 0.444, 0.423, 0.423 and YIQ Color Space of #C89447 is 154.77, 55.7269, -12.9644.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#C89447 is 38.9, 32.63, 11.02.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#C89447 is 64.9, 11.55, 47.39.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#C89447 is 64.9, 41.28, 51.83.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#C89447 is 64.9, 48.78, 76.3. Hunter Lab variable of #C89447 is 58.24, 7.03, 29.95.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#C89447

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
